General Information: Chemoheterotrophic obligate extreme halophilic archeon. This microbe (strain ATCC 700922) is an obligately halophilic archeon that has adapted to growth under conditions of extremely high salinity. Motility is via tufts of polar flagella and intracellular gas vesicles are used for buoyancy. This organism grow aerobically and its ease of culturing combined with the availability of established methods of genetic manipulation in the laboratory make it an ideal model organism for study of the archaea.
